Comments/Problems:
* unknown Problem with „udev“: ..but this will break some thing..
and ..restart as soon as possible..
Konfiguration of X-Server not possible in the first Installation-step, but ok
in the 2nd step (with „dkpg-reconfigure xserver.xfree86“).
No Graphic-Bootscreen (LILO), only the kernel-version (?) „22.6.1“ is
displayed, even after configuring lilo-config and a 2nd kernel.
While trying to mount the floppy-drive, the following mesage appears:
„mount: special device /dev/fd0 does not exist“;
looking with dmesg to the boot-screen, there is no entry with floppy, so it
seems, there is no driver loaded?
Partition hdb5, formatted with FAT32 always loses the defined
user/group-Values; after each reboot it is again root/root instead of
tm/users, so there is no access to the standard-user tm!
Under „Properties“ (Konquerer) for each Folder, there are no informations
about the amount of files and folders in the selected folder.
Last but not least:
OpenOffice only in english, the rest of the system is german, „bold“ not
available for font „Nimbus Roman No9“
(= special OO-Problems?)
